Recipe - Baileys Ice Cream

Categories: Ice Cream, Desserts, Baileys Ice Cream
Ingredients:

2 cup Double cream
1 cup Full fat milk
1 cup Castor sugar
One half cup Baileys
Pinch salt

Whisk all of this stuff together until all the sugar has been dissolved.

Then freeze as you would normally freeze ice cream, either in an ice cream
maker or in a tub in the freezer whisking every half hour or so.

Because of the alcohol content of this ice cream it will usually take
around 12 hours to become hard. It does freeze hard so taking it out the
freezer 10 minutes before serving is advised. It does melt quickly so you
have to eat it fast.

Don't put any more Baileys into the mix. One half a cup may not seem much but
the flavour comes through very strongly.

I prefer this with a little Baileys poured over it.
